Grail - She's the least developed of the four since she's the most recent, but I feel like she could blow up entire worlds and not even bat an eye.
Queen Clea - She's a tyrant who subjugates her "manling" slaves.
Giganta - I think fans underestimate how evil Giganta can be since she's sometimes chummy with Diana or Atom. Her powers are destructive, and she doesn't have the control over (or even the desire to control) the collateral damage from her rampages.
Veronica Cale - She's the most "normal evil" of the four; there are evil people like her in this world. The other three have fantastical elements to their evilness, Cale is realistically evil (which is almost scarier).
Barbara is WW's Two Face, a deep close personal friend who underwent a tragedy that left them bitter and angry at the world who the hero constantly tries to help recover and climb out of the hole the villain has dug for themselves.

I wouldn't say Cale is WW's Lex. She's a big foe and hates Diana, but they don't have nearly the emotional conflict that Diana and Barbara have. Cale hates Diana but I feel like Diana couldn't care less about Cale's resentment towards her.
If Diana ever has moments of hating Cale, it's only for the things Cale does to Barbara, never anything Cale has directly done to Diana.
